Talent Acquisition Specialist jobs in Indianapolis, IN

Talent acquisition specialists focus on the hiring pipeline. They build sourcing strategies, manage employer branding, and improve how a company attracts and lands the candidates it needs.

What talent acquisition specialists earn in Indianapolis

Hourly first — that's how the offer arrives

ExperienceHourlyAnnual, full-time
Entry level $22–$30 $46k–$63k
Mid level $30–$41 $63k–$86k
Senior $39–$54 $82k–$112k

Adjusted for the Indianapolis market from national ranges.

Interview questions worth rehearsing

With the thing the interviewer is actually listening for

How is talent acquisition different from recruiting?

Frame TA as the longer game — pipelines, branding, and workforce planning — while recruiting fills today's openings. Show you operate at both levels.

How would you build a pipeline for a role we hire repeatedly?

Describe an evergreen approach: talent communities, nurture campaigns, past-candidate re-engagement, and a source-of-hire analysis to invest where hires come from.

What have you done to improve employer brand?

Give concrete work — careers page content, review-site responses, hiring-manager interview training — and a signal that it moved, like more inbound applicants.

Which recruiting metrics do you use to improve the funnel?

Go beyond time to fill: pass-through rates by stage, source quality, and candidate NPS, with one example of a funnel fix the data prompted.

How do you approach diversity in your sourcing strategy?

Talk about widening where you look, structured criteria to keep evaluation fair, and measuring pipeline composition by stage rather than quotas at offer.

Tell me about a hard search you turned around.

Explain what was failing — the pitch, the channel, the requirements — what you changed, and the eventual hire. Show diagnosis, not just effort.

How do you partner with hiring managers who are new to interviewing?

Describe running real intake sessions, building scorecards together, and coaching on interview technique so the loop evaluates consistently.

Resume tips that move the needle

For talent acquisition specialists specifically — generic advice costs you here

01

Show funnel results, such as improved pass-through rates or source-of-hire shifts, not just requisitions closed.

02

Include an employer branding artifact you shipped, like a careers page revamp or a candidate content series, with its effect.

03

Quantify pipeline building: talent community size, response rates on outreach, or hires from nurtured pools.

04

Name your stack — ATS, CRM, sourcing tools like LinkedIn Recruiter or Gem — since TA work is tool-heavy.

05

Call out roles or markets where you developed real sourcing depth, such as engineering, healthcare, or hourly hiring.

Where this role goes

Typical progression

01 Recruiting Coordinator
02 Talent Acquisition Specialist
03 Senior Talent Acquisition Specialist
04 Talent Acquisition Manager
05 Head of Talent
